Key Concepts and Overview
At its core, the evolution of crypto markets is rooted in the advent of blockchain technology, which enables decentralized transactions without the need for intermediaries. This technology has paved the way for cryptocurrencies, which are digital or virtual currencies secured by cryptography. The key concepts include decentralization, transparency, and security, which differentiate cryptocurrencies from traditional fiat currencies. The market has evolved from Bitcoin’s inception in 2009 to a plethora of altcoins and tokens that cater to various niches and use cases, reflecting a growing acceptance and integration into mainstream finance.
Main Features and Details
The crypto market operates on several fundamental features that contribute to its unique structure. Firstly, decentralization is a hallmark of cryptocurrencies, allowing users to transact directly without relying on a central authority. This is facilitated by blockchain technology, which records all transactions in a public ledger, ensuring transparency and security. Secondly, the market is characterized by its volatility, with prices often experiencing significant fluctuations within short time frames. This volatility presents both opportunities and risks for investors and analysts alike. Additionally, the rise of decentralized finance (DeFi) has introduced new financial products and services, further expanding the market’s complexity and appeal.
Practical Examples and Use Cases
Real-world usage scenarios of cryptocurrencies illustrate their growing relevance in various sectors. For instance, in Sweden, several retailers have begun accepting Bitcoin and other cryptocurrencies as payment, reflecting a shift towards digital transactions. Moreover, blockchain technology is being utilized in supply chain management to enhance transparency and traceability. Industry analysts can observe how companies leverage crypto assets for fundraising through Initial Coin Offerings (ICOs) or Security Token Offerings (STOs), providing innovative avenues for capital generation. Furthermore, the emergence of non-fungible tokens (NFTs) has created new markets for digital art and collectibles, showcasing the versatility of blockchain applications.
Advantages and Disadvantages
As with any financial innovation, the evolution of crypto markets presents both advantages and disadvantages. On the positive side, cryptocurrencies offer enhanced security through cryptographic techniques, lower transaction fees compared to traditional banking, and the potential for high returns on investment due to market volatility. Additionally, the decentralized nature of cryptocurrencies empowers individuals by providing greater control over their financial assets. However, there are notable disadvantages, including regulatory uncertainties, the potential for market manipulation, and the risk of losing access to digital wallets. Furthermore, the environmental impact of cryptocurrency mining has raised concerns, prompting discussions about sustainability in the crypto space.
